Demographer James O’Donnell likes to talk about Australia’s Matildas moment – a span of time in the recent past when people from all walks of life rallied behind a common aspiration and shared a sense of national identity.
“That was a really unifying moment,” O’Donnell says. “Then we go straight into this divisive debate around the voice to parliament. How that is playing out in the data is something we are still grappling with.”
